Transforming Employee Engagement: Understanding How Digital Culture is Driving the Next Generation

 

 

On Thursday, October 10, 2013, from 7:30 AM – 9:30 AM, America’s Charities and the Fairfax County Chamber of Commerce hosted #GivingUnderTheInfluence – a panel discussion about employee engagement in a digital culture.

With employee expectations changing as our digital culture evolves, a new digital model is emerging that empowers employees to participate in the giving experience inside and outside the walls of the workplace.

The #GivingUnderTheInfluence discussion focused on how our digital culture is transforming employee engagement and the impact it is having on the landscape of workplace giving. 

The session was moderated by Debra Snider, Vice President, Operations for GuideStar. 

Panelists included (Click here to read about the panelists)

  • Emily Simone, Director of Global Community Outreach, Lockheed Martin
  • Tom Watson, President, CauseWired
  • Steve Greenhalgh, Senior Advisor, America’s Charities
